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
440 50084361563 8544 9301
29 4519536758 156611145
29 4519536758 156611145
775 2854114375 50
All about undefined
Interested in learning more?
29 4519536758 156611145
775 2854114375 50
See more
1436 57398766 803
591 872618 749 223014550 01155
See more
1301904063 76054491 33976343
6313146 93137179 107346 518
See more